The concept of habitability extends far beyond the boundaries of Earth, encompassing a diverse range of environmental conditions that could potentially support life as we know it. From the presence of liquid water to the stability of planetary atmospheres, the criteria for habitability serve as guiding beacons in our search for life among the stars.

One of the key challenges in the hunt for extraterrestrial life lies in the detection of biosignatures - subtle clues that hint at the presence of living organisms on distant exoplanets. These biosignatures can take many forms, from the chemical imprints left by microbial life to the telltale signs of complex organic molecules in planetary atmospheres. By scrutinizing the atmospheric compositions and surface conditions of exoplanets, scientists strive to unravel the enigmatic puzzle of life beyond Earth.

Technological advancements have revolutionized the methods used to explore the potential for life on exoplanets. From space-based telescopes to ground-based observatories, researchers employ a diverse array of tools to study the characteristics of distant worlds with unprecedented precision. Transit photometry, which measures the slight dimming of a star as an exoplanet passes in front of it, offers insights into the size and orbital dynamics of alien worlds. Radial velocity measurements track the gravitational wobbles induced by orbiting exoplanets, revealing details about their mass and composition. Direct imaging techniques capture the faint light reflected off exoplanets, providing glimpses of their surface features and atmospheric properties.
